The Parts Specialist will provide all retail and installer customers with a high level of service. This position will also support store management in the accomplishment of assigned tasks.

Essential Job Functions

  1. Follow and promote all company customer service programs, i.e., Hi-5, Low Price Guarantee, Rock the Call, Related Selling, Rock the Lot, etc.
  2. Promptly greet retail/walk-in customers in a friendly, courteous manner and assist them in their selection of merchandise.
  3. Assist managers and/or installer service specialists in serving the professional customers as needed and directed.
  4. Complete assigned company training relevant to position.
  5. Provide excellent service to customers calling the store on the phone by answering all calls according to company policy, accurately looking up parts and quote prices, recommending premium and related items, and offering the Low-Price Guarantee.
  6. Responsible for accurately maintaining and securing the cash drawer, accepting cash and/or checks, accurately making change, and processing credit card transactions.
  7. Process exchanges and returns for credit in a friendly manner, and in accordance with company policies and procedures.
  8. Address and resolve customer complaints in a friendly manner.
  9. Assist with the completion of daily image maker, and planogram updates, including freight receival, stocking shelves, fronting and facing, cleaning, etc.
  10. Perform various daily operational tasks, i.e., prepare new, core, and warranty merchandise returns to be shipped to the distribution center, assist with monthly stock adjustments, inventory cycle counts, etc.
  11. Operate brake lathe and other store test equipment after corresponding training is completed and company requirements are met.
  12. Perform various in-store services for customers (where state and local laws allow) - e.g., install wipers, test and charge batteries, test charging system, scan vehicle trouble codes, replace headlight capsules, etc.
  13. Occasionally drive a delivery vehicle to make deliveries when business needs dictate (Driving record must meet the company mandated driving eligibility requirements).
  14. All other duties as assigned.

Skills/Education/Knowledge/Experience/Abilities

  • Ability to quickly match alphanumeric sequences.
  • Ability to provide outstanding, friendly, and professional customer service.
  • Must be able to multitask, handling customers on the phone and in the store simultaneously.

Desired

  • Familiar with automotive parts, cataloging, weatherly index system, and automotive sales or service.
  • ASE certification.
  • Fluency in multiple languages (Spanish is highly desired).
